How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Story?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Story Studio Apartments | $1,455 | $699 | $3,788 |
| Story 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,774 | $699 | $6,267 |
| Story 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,598 | $899 | $8,455 |
| Story 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,552 | $1,115 | $7,048 |
| Story 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,462 | $965 | $3,262 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Story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Story with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Story is at 2025 West Apartment Homes listed at $630.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Story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Story is $1,455.
What is the largest available Studio Story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Story is a 968 square feet unit starting from $1,505 at Arts District Apartments.
What is the average size for Story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Story is currently 643 sq ft.
